What is Gum Disease?

Patient with bleeding gums

As a bacterial attack on the gum tissues, gum disease causes inflammation, bleeding, and tenderness. When brushing and/or flossing, you may notice small amounts of blood on your toothbrush or flosser – a clear indicator that gingivitis is present. When bacteria spreads beneath the gumline, it begins to attack the tissues, resulting in pocket formations that easily trap additional plaque.

Over time, without proper treatment, the infection and inflammation can worsen, targeting your teeth and gums and eventually, your body.

How Do We Treat Gum Disease?

Woman undergoing scaling and root planing

At Bionica Dental Wellness, we work hard to target bad oral bacteria and eliminate them. We do this using two methods – scaling and root planing and ozone therapy.

Scaling and Root Planing

To eliminate the plaque that surrounds your teeth, gumline, and roots, we must perform what is known as a deep cleaning. Also referred to as scaling and root planing, the process involves two steps: First, scaling requires the removal of plaque and bacteria from teeth and the area above and below the gumline. Second, root planing involves smoothing out the tooth roots so that gum tissues reattach to teeth, and the chance for reinfection is reduced.
